Syria Appoints New Oil Minister
In the new Syrian cabinet announced on 23 June, Sa'id Huneidi was appointed Minister of Petroleum and Mineral Resources to replace Sufian 'Alaw in the outgoing cabinet. Mr Huneidi studied petroleum engineering in the former USSR and holds an MSc degree.
